Long-term Survival of Grazing-incidence Metal Mirrors for Laser Fusion

The grazing incidence metal mirror is a promising option for the final optic in a laser-driven inertial fusion energy power plant. It has been pursued as an alternative to multi-layer dielectric mirrors based on expectations of higher radiation damage resistance. 14.5% near-normal incidence reflectance of Cr/Sc x-ray multilayer mirrors for the water window.

Cr/Sc multilayer mirrors, synthesized by ion-assisted magnetron sputter deposition, are proved to have a high near-normal reflectivity of R = 14.5% at a grazing angle of 87.5 degrees measured at the wavelength lambda = 3.11 nm, which is an improvement of more than 31% compared with previously published results. UWFDM-987 Three-Dimensional Neutronics Analysis for the Final Optics of the Laser Fusion Power Reactor SIRIUS-P

A three-dimensional neutronics calculation has been performed for the final optics of the laser driven reactor SIRIUS-P. The reactor utilizes grazing incidence metallic mirrors (GIMM) and dielectric coated final focusing (FF) mirrors placed at 25 and 40 m from the target, respectively.
